EPA Certification Top exam Questions and answers, 100% Accurate. Rated A Which Refrigerants contain the most chlorine? - ✔✔-CFC's As of what date did it become unlawful to intentionally releas ... e Class 1 and Class 2 refrigerants to the atmosphere? - ✔✔-July 1, 1992 Which Refrigerants have the lowest zone depletion potential? - ✔✔-HFC's The molecule found in CFC's and HCHC's refrigerants that destroys the ozone in the stratosphere is: - ✔✔-Chlorine Stratospheric ozone consists of: - ✔✔-Three oxygen atoms Stratospheric ozone depletion is a _________ problem: - ✔✔-Global The Gas in the stratosphere that protects us from ultraviolet radiation is: - ✔✔-Ozone Which refrigerant is a CFC? - ✔✔-R-12 Which refrigerant is an HCFC? - ✔✔-R-123 & R-22 Which refrigerant is an HFC? - ✔✔-R-134a Which refrigerant contains no chlorine? - ✔✔-R-134a The Molecule found in the stratosphere that indicates stratospheric ozone depletion is taking place is: - ✔✔-Chlorine monoxide The following actions would violate the clean air act (CAA): - ✔✔-Knowingly releasing Class 1 Class 2 substances failing to keep or falsifying required records failing to tech the required evacuation levels before opening a systems to the atmosphere for service One time (disposable) refrigerant cylinders are used for: - ✔✔-Virgin refrigerant The rule of thumb for refilling approved cylinders is a maximum of _____ percent liquid? - ✔✔-80% The time it takes to properly evacuate and dehydrate a system prior to charging with refrigerant is determined by the: - ✔✔-Total volume of the system Amount of non-condensibles (moisture) in the system Ambient Temperature A system that fails to hold a vacuum after the evacuation process: - ✔✔-May contain moisture May have a leak To recover refrigerant is to: - ✔✔-Remove refrigerant is any condition from a system in either an active or passive manner, and store it in an external container without necessarily testing or processing.
